Chattanooga Men's Basketball
Dec. 8 - at UNC Asheville - Kimmel Arena
Postgame Quotes
Lamont Paris, Head Coach
Overall statement after 78-73 win at UNC Asheville.
"It's another road win. That's one of the hardest things to do in sports, win a game on the road in men's college basketball. We'll take it. We had players that didn't have their best. It wasn't just shot making, it was overall. We found enough. They got on a run in the second half and we have to figure out what we're doing defensively. I don't know what it is, but we have to figure it out."

On the team's depth.
"It's the nature of this whole thing. When you have quality depth like we have, you can withstand a lot of things. You have options. That was important for us that we had options. We've done a pretty good job of shooting the ball from three, but it wasn't David [Jean-Baptiste] tonight, it was AJ Caldwell. We have a ton of options."

A.J. Caldwell, Jr.-G
On going 5-for-5 from deep in the first half.
"It was really good, it felt great. It was nice to see the ball go in when it came off the rim and we did a good job defensively, so it was a good half all around."
